#18: Re: 2 ltr hdi,service and cambelt kit Author: hayes_ctfc, Location: Cheltenham PostPosted: Wed Jul 25, 2012 4:27 am
    ----
Oil filter - 1109 AL (£10.69) with a 31327 (£1.34) sump ring, At the pug branch I work for we use Total 10W40 Low ash synthetic, and that ebay link to the cambelt kit (831V3) is 1,000,000% genuine and from pug it retails at £89.45 so you'll save a massive 24P if you buy it on eBay
